The world unseen [videorecording].

Contributor(s): Material type: FilmFilmPublication details: [S.l.] : Enlightenment Films, 2009.Description: 1 videodisc (94 min.) : sd., col. ; 4 3/4 inGenre/Form: Summary: Free-spirited Amina has broken all the rules of her own conventional Indian community, and the new apartheid-led government, by running a café with Jacob her 'coloured' business partner. When she meets Miriam, a young traditional wife and mother, their unexpected attraction pushes Miriam to question the rules that bind her. When Amina helps Miriam's sister-in-law to hide from the police, a chain of events is set in motion that changes both women forever. In a system that divides white from black and women from men, what chance is there for an unexpected love to survive?

Based on the novel by Shamim Sarif.

Special features: 'The world unseen' trailer ; 'I can't think straight' trailer ; director's commentary ; the making of 'The world unseen' ; out-takes & deleted scenes ; 'Broken' music video & making of ; Leonie Casanova interview ; photo galleries.
